Orlando Pirates have joined the party of Thabo Cele they want him

The transfer race for Kaizer Chiefs midfielder Thabo Cele could be becoming increasingly interesting, with reports suggesting that Orlando Pirates have now joined Mamelodi Sundowns in showing interest in the South African international.

Cele has attracted attention for his performances, composure in midfield and ability to influence the game from a deeper position. His experience and versatility have made him a player who could appeal to clubs looking to strengthen their midfield options ahead of the new season.

Mamelodi Sundowns have already been linked with a potential move for Cele, and the latest reports suggest that Orlando Pirates could now be considering entering the race. If confirmed, the development would add another major contender for the midfielder’s signature and could potentially create an interesting transfer battle between two of the biggest clubs in South African football.

For Kaizer Chiefs, the situation will be one to watch closely. Cele remains an important player, and any approach from domestic rivals would likely require serious consideration from the club. Chiefs would also have to determine whether they are willing to allow the midfielder to join another Betway Premiership side, particularly one of their traditional rivals.

At this stage, the reported interest from both Sundowns and Pirates should be treated as transfer speculation rather than a completed deal. There has been no official confirmation that either club has submitted a formal offer or that Cele has agreed personal terms with a new club.

Nevertheless, the growing interest highlights Cele’s value in the domestic transfer market. A potential move to either Sundowns or Pirates would represent a significant development in the PSL and could become one of the stories to follow during the transfer window.

For now, Thabo Cele remains a Kaizer Chiefs player, while Sundowns and Pirates are reportedly monitoring his situation. Supporters will be waiting to see whether the interest develops into concrete negotiations, a formal offer or, eventually, an official transfer.
